Jane McCafferty is an American novelist and short story writer.

Life

Her stories have appeared in Alaska Quarterly Review, Seattle Review, Glimmer Train, Story, Witness. She teaches at Carnegie Mellon University. [1] She lives in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ania and has two daughters. [2]
